Title :
A framework for molecular biology database integration using context graph

Abstract :
This paper proposes a framework based on the context of the Web data for interactions with different biological data resources so that a consolidated view of data can be achieved. A formal description of context of resources and their relationships have been described here using context graph. The context increases the interoperability by providing the description of the resources and the navigation plan for accessing the Web based databases. A higher level construct is developed to implement the context in RDF for Web interactions. The interaction among the resources is achieved by using a context based integration domain. The integration domain allows to navigate and execute the query plan within the resource databases.
